Proximal Junctional Kyphosis and Proximal Junctional Failure
Neurosurgery Clinics of North America, 2013Proximal junctional failure (PJF) should be distinguished from proximal junctional kyphosis, which is a recurrent deformity with limited clinical impact. PJF includes mechanical failure, and is a significant complication following adult spinal deformity surgery with potential for neurologic injury and increased need for surgical revision.
